A study to check effectiveness of self management guidelines for patients undergoing renal transplant surgery.

A Quasi experimental study to evaluate the effectiveness of "self management guidelines" on selected variables among renal transplant recipient at Renal Transplant Surgery Units, PGIMER, Chandigarh

Conditions

Health Condition 1: N00-N99- Diseases of the genitourinary system Health Condition 2: null- Patients under going renal transplant

Interventions

Intervention1: Self management guidelines: Self management guidelines for patients undergoing renal transplant. Control Intervention1: Patient of renal transplant getting routine care in hospital.:

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Patients above 18 years of age group undergoing kidney transplant. Patients who are willing to participate.

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Patient diagnosed with mental illness. Patient below 18 year of age group. Patient diagnosed with mental illness. Patients who are not willing to participate.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Sign and symptoms of rejection. Prevalence of infection. Therapeutic compliance. Timepoint: 2 month
